What are Notice Saving Accounts

Saving accountsAn Notice saving account is a savings account that you have to give a certain notice period to withdraw funds from. Depending on the account this length can vary. It could be you have to give 30 days notice or 100 days notice. These accounts are good as you will likely get a better rate of interest than you would in an instant access account, but as the money is more "tied up" there may be chances of an interest penalty but only on the amount withdrawn if you don't give the notice required.

If you are comfortable that you won't need to get at your money instantly, or have an idea or know when you need access to your funds then a Notice savings account could be a better way to go.
